The Problem We Solve

Traditional hiring signals are short, self-reported, and easy to fake

Projects fail on people, not just plans

66% of tech projects end in partial or total failure, and poor communication is cited as a contributing factor in 56% of failed projects. 47% of professionals say "power skills" were never discussed when they were hired or promoted, and 74% of employers admit to bad hires, most of which come down to soft-skills gaps rather than technical incompetence.

Resumes and interviews aren't enough

70% of workers admit to lying on their resumes and 80% admit to lying in interviews, while 40% of personality assessment tools used in corporate settings are considered unreliable. A single bad hire can cost up to 30% of that employee's first-year earnings.

The Framework

The Vibes 16 Framework™

Vibes 16 explains personality as natural preferences, not fixed labels, describing how people think, connect, decide, and act. It is an original framework inspired by Jungian Cognitive Orientation and Myers-Briggs preference theory, built around 4 preference axes and 4 natural "Vibes 16 families": Masterminds, Humanists, Pillars, and Rovers, each independently developed with its own family names, type names, descriptions, and structure.
